4-(4-Chlorophenyl)-2,4-dihydro-5-(4-methylphenyl)-3H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thione

Description:
4-(4-Chlorophenyl)-2,4-dihydro-5-(4-methylphenyl)-3H-1,2,4-triazole-3-thione is a chemical compound characterized by its triazole ring structure, which is a five-membered heterocyclic compound containing three nitrogen atoms. This substance features a thione functional group, indicating the presence of a sulfur atom double-bonded to a carbon atom, contributing to its reactivity and potential biological activity. The presence of both a chlorophenyl and a methylphenyl group suggests that it may exhibit significant lipophilicity, which can influence its solubility and interaction with biological systems. The compound is likely to be of interest in pharmaceutical research, particularly for its potential applications in medicinal chemistry, possibly as an antifungal or antibacterial agent. Its specific properties, such as melting point, solubility, and spectral characteristics, would typically be determined through experimental methods. As with many triazole derivatives, it may also exhibit interesting pharmacological activities, making it a candidate for further investigation in drug development.
